📰 What Happened

Oil prices fell as the risk premium decreased ahead of scheduled negotiations between the U.S. and Iran in Oman. These talks are expected to address issues that could affect oil markets and international relations.

  • Oil futures declined due to reduced risk perception ahead of the talks.
  • The negotiations are set to take place in Oman on Friday.
